| 103-hr-3029 | 103 | hr | 3029 | Omnibus Adoption Act of 1993 | Families | 1993-09-08 | 1993-10-05 | Referred to the Subcommittee on Health and the Environment. | House | Rep. Smith, Christopher H. [R-NJ-4] | NJ | R | S000522 | 29 | TABLE OF CONTENTS: Title I: National Advisory Council on Adoption Title II: Adoption Data Collection System Title III: Adoption Education Programs Title IV: Adoption Benefits for Federal Employees and Military Personnel Title V: Adoption Tax Credit Title VI: Maternal Health Certificates Program Title VII: Rehabilitation Grants for Maternity Housing and Services Facilities Title VIII: Sense of Congress Regarding Changes in State Adoption Laws Omnibus Adoption Act of 1993 - Title I: National Advisory Council on Adoption - Establishes the National Advisory Council on Adoption to monitor program implementation under this Act and make recommendations to the Congress. Title II: Adoption Data Collection System - Requires the Secretary of Health and Human Services (the Secretary) to submit a status report to the Congress on implementation of a certain data collection system required under the Social Security Act. Title III: Adoption Education Programs - Amends the Higher Education Act of 1965 to direct the Secretary of Education to award social work graduate school fellowships for work in innovative programs on the effects of adoption on the parties involved. Authorizes appropriations. Directs the Secretary of Education to award grants to the States for implementation of adoption education programs. Authorizes appropriations. Title IV: Adoption Benefits for Federal Employees and Military Personnel - Amends Federal law to set forth adoption benefits for Federal employees and military personnel. Directs the Director of the Office of Personnel Management, the Secretary of Defense, and the Secretary of Transportation to coordinate their efforts in implementing this Act and to consult with the National Advisory Council on Adoption. Title V: Adoption Tax Credit - Amends the Internal Revenue Code to allow adoption expenses as a credit against the individual income tax. Title VI: Maternal Health Certificates Program - Directs the Secretary to establish a maternal health certificates program to cover maternity and housing services facility expenses incurred by eligible pregnant women. Authorizes appropriations. Title VII: Rehabilitation Grants for Maternity Housing and Services Facilities - Directs the Secretary of Housing and Urban Development to implement a grant program to assist eligible nonprofit entities to rehabilitate buildings for use as housing and services facilities for eligible pregnant women. Authorizes appropriations. Title VIII: Sense of Congress Regarding Changes in State Adoption Laws - Expresses the sense of the Congress that the States should adopt a specified statutory adoption scheme, including certain health plan benefits. | 2025-08-26T13:51:17Z |
